          Full track list

          Notorious B.I.G.'s "Big Poppa," Kanye West's "Stronger," and Beastie Boys' "Brass Monkey" among 45-song deep listing for game due out on October 5.


          2Pac--"I Get Around"
          50 Cent--"I Get Money"
          A Tribe Called Quest--"Scenario"
          Beastie Boys--"Brass Monkey"
          Big Pun feat. Joe--"Still Not a Player"
          Biz Markie--"Just A Friend"
          Busta Rhymes--"Put Your Hand's Where My Eyes Can See"
          Diddy feat. The Notorious B.I.G., Lil' Kim & The Lox--"It's All About the Benjamins" (Remix)
          DJ Khaled feat. Akon, T.I., Rock Ross, Fat Joe, Baby & Lil' Wayne--"We Takin' Over"
          DMX--"Ruff Ryder's Anthem"
          Dr. Dre feat. Snoop Dogg--"Nuthin' But a 'G' Thang"
          Drake--"Best I Ever Had"
          Fat Joe feat. Terror Squad--"Lean Back"
          Ice Cube--"Today Was a Good Day"
          Ja Rule feat. Ashanti--"Always on Time"
          Jim Jones--"We Fly High"
          Kanye West feat. Jamie Foxx--"Gold Digger"
          Kanye West--"Stronger"
          Lil' Jon--"Get Low"
          Lil' Kim--"Crush On You"
          Lil' Wayne--"A Milli"
          LL Cool J--"Mama Said Knock You Out"
          Ludacris--"Stand Up"
          Method Man feat. Mary J. Blige--"You're All I Need/I'll Be There for You"
          Nas feat. Diddy--"Hate Me Now"
          Nelly--"Hot in Herre"
          Notorious B.I.G.--"Big Poppa"
          Notorious B.I.G.--"Juicy"
          Onyx--"Slam"
          Outkast--"So Fresh, So Clean"
          Pete Rock and CL Smooth--"They Reminisce Over You (T.R.O.Y.)"
          Public Enemy--"Can't Truss It"
          Public Enemy--"Fight the Power"
          Redman and Method Man--"Da Rockwilder"
          Rob Base--"It Takes Two”
          Run-D.M.C.--"Run's House"
          Salt-N-Pepa--"Push It"
          Slick Rick--"Children's Story"
          Snoop Dogg--"Gin and Juice"
          Soulja Boy Tell'em--"Turn My Swag On"
          T.I. feat. Rihanna--"Live Ya Life"
          Twista feat. Kanye West and Jamie Foxx--"Slow Jamz"
          Wu Tang Clan--"C.R.E.A.M."
          Young Jeezy feat. Kanye West--"Put On"
          Yung Joc feat. Nitti--"It's Goin' Down"
